Understanding the Rock Microclimate



The high altitude in Colorado indicates the sun carries a lot of strength, even during the colder months of very early spring. Boulder particularly experiences a vast array of temperatures within a solitary day. You might wake up to a crisp morning and find yourself in shorts by mid-afternoon. This volatility influences just how you should approach your yard prep work. Prior to positioning any kind of soil in pots, observe how the light hits your veranda at different times of the day. South-facing views will receive the most direct heat, while north-facing areas may remain chilly well into April. Comprehending these patterns aids you pick the ideal ranges of greenery that can handle the intense UV rays and the completely dry air.



Picking the Right Containers and Soil



Choosing the appropriate vessels for your plants is just as important as the plants themselves. Given that weight can be an aspect on raised decks, try to find lightweight material or fiberglass pots that simulate the look of stone or ceramic. These products offer excellent insulation for origin systems against the fluctuating temperature levels. Big pots hold moisture longer than small ones, which is a significant advantage in our semi-arid environment. Always use a premium potting mix developed particularly for containers instead of basic garden dirt, as it offers the water drainage and aeration necessary for healthy and balanced development.



Smart Water Methods for High Altitudes



Watering in the Mountain West calls for a various attitude than in even more humid regions. The wind can remove wetness from fallen leaves and soil in an issue of hours. To keep your yard looking fresh, develop a consistent watering regimen. Morning is normally the very best time to moisten your plants since it allows the wetness to soak deep into the origins before the afternoon sunlight tops. If you have an active schedule, take into consideration using self-watering inserts or ornamental glass worlds that slowly release water gradually. These devices help preserve a steady level of hydration, stopping the stress that happens when dirt entirely dries out between waterings.



Choosing Plants for Long Life and Beauty



While it is tempting to purchase one of the most vivid blossoms at the initial sign of warmth, patience settles in Stone. Try to find durable perennials that can hold up against a light freeze or pick indigenous varieties that normally adjust to the neighborhood setting. Decorative yards, lavender, and succulents are superb selections due to the fact that they call for much less water and offer fascinating structures. If you delight in cooking, a vertical natural herb yard supplies fresh components while saving floor room. Mint, rosemary, and thyme are specifically durable and smell wonderful when a wind kicks up. Protecting Your Yard from Late Frosts



Boulder is renowned for its "Mommy's Day frost," a sensation where an unexpected snow storm or freeze strikes just as garden enthusiasts assume they are in the clear. To secure your hard work, maintain a few rolls of cloth or light frost blankets nearby. If the local weather forecast anticipates a dip in temperature, simply drape these covers over your sensitive plants at night and eliminate them once the sun turns up. Relocating smaller pots indoors or gathering them with each other against the structure wall surface can also supply enough warmth to get them via a cold wave. Being proactive during these change weeks guarantees that your garden stays vibrant throughout the entire summer period.
